MCINTYRE, Neil
Personal Details
Service Number: | 2638 |
---|---|
Enlisted: | 5 December 1917, 2nd Air Mechanic, Australian Flying Corps |
Last Rank: | Corporal |
Last Unit: | Australian Flying Corps (AFC) |
Born: | Toowooomba, Queensland, Australia, 10 April 1882 |
Home Town: | Windsor, Stonnington, Victoria |
Occupation: | Carpenter |
Memorials: | Blanchetown & District WW1 Memorial, Merino War Memorial |

World War 1 Service
5 Dec 1917: | Enlisted AIF WW1, Mechanic, 2638, Australian Flying Corps (AFC), 2nd Air Mechanic, Australian Flying Corps | |
---|---|---|
22 Dec 1917: | Involvement 2638, Australian Flying Corps (AFC), --- :embarkation_roll: roll_number: '1' embarkation_place: Melbourne embarkation_ship: HMAT Ulysses embarkation_ship_number: A38 public_note: '' | |
22 Dec 1917: | Embarked 2638, Australian Flying Corps (AFC), HMAT Ulysses, Melbourne | |
16 Jan 1918: | Embarked AIF WW1, Mechanic, Australian Flying Corps (AFC), Disembarked at Suez | |
2 Feb 1918: | Embarked AIF WW1, Mechanic, 2638, Australian Flying Corps (AFC), Disembarked Southampton in England. | |
27 Oct 1918: | Promoted AIF WW1, Mechanic, Australian Flying Corps (AFC), Promoted to Air Mechanic Grade 1 | |
26 Jan 1919: | Promoted AIF WW1, Corporal, Australian Flying Corps (AFC) | |
6 May 1919: | Embarked AIF WW1, Corporal, 2638, Australian Flying Corps (AFC), Returned aboard the Kaiser -i- Hind Troop Ship. Disembarked 3rd Military District 16.6.1919. | |
9 Jul 1919: | Discharged AIF WW1, Corporal, 2638, Australian Flying Corps (AFC), Discharged in 3rd Military District, Melbourne. |
